| /** |
| * Base class for all couchbase atlas models |
| * The class uses "Self-Builder" pattern: |
| * 1. First, create the "builder" instance of the class |
| * 2. Populate the identifying fields of the class (check the `qualifiedName` method of the entity for the list) |
| * (all setters return the instance just as a Builder would) |
| * 3. Call `get()` method to resolve the instance and replace it with previously loaded from Atlas data (if present) |
| * |
| * Example: |
| * ```java |
| * clusterEntity = new CouchbaseCluster() |
| * .name(CBConfig.address()) |
| * .url(CBConfig.address()) |
| * .get(); |
| * ``` |
| * |
| * @param <E> extending class |
| */ |
